> While herbivore community fish indeed eat their vegetables, they test
> everything in their mouth to see if it is food. While they might not actually
> eat the young shrimp, they do tend to give them a good chew. I think alot of
> it will depend on the personality of your particular SAE however. With how
> large an SAE's mouth gets in comparison to a baby shrimp, I think you ought
> be prepared for losing some if you put an adult SAE with young shrimp. Add
> more dense plants for sure!
